>> The ProcessTools.startProcess (...) has been updated to completely read streams after process has been completed.
>> The test was updated to run 5 times with different number of lines and line sizes.
>
> Leonid Mesnik has updated the pull request incrementally with one additional commit since the last revision:
>
> move buffers registration before pumping start point
The testing:
- tier1 - tier5 to verify that nothing is brokens,
- run jdk/test/lib/process/ProcessToolsStartProcessTest.java with 50 iterations instead of 5 on each platform 100 times
- manually added some thread.sleep into startProcess and verify that not failures still appear
